Hello, Yes, thank's to its open core and mechanism to easily add plugins, this is doable. You can take a look at plugins that are adding new materials here:
There is an example of one of our current core dev working on a new Newton-Raphson for dynamics here : #5173 This example is a PR introducing a new way of solving Lagrangian-based constraints : #3053 More globally, I suggest you to take a look at our documentation here : https://sofa-framework.github.io/doc/ where the API is presented. It is both a user and developer documentation. |
